156 v6 is a fine car. I have owned a couple of saloons and did a 3.0 engine swap on the first I had.
There are a few GTA SWs about but they seem to need a lot if care nowadays and bodywork seems less rust resistant than standard cars for some reason.
Shame no roof bars on the ebay 2.5 v6. I thiught price was a bit steep but noticed its from a trader.
My 1.8 has the Ti leather interior which apparently was never released as an option in UK!!! Full climate control, facelift interior, teledial wheels, roof bars and is in good nick. Well pleased with it!

Conundrum of the sporty estate has been resolved. I have acquired an ugly silver estate with no soul. However, it does have a dyno printout at 346.5bhp, with forged Mahle pistons, forged rods and many more engine mods. It also has Tein coilovers all around, White line front and rear ARB, plus Whiteline anti dive/anti lift kit, AP racing 356mm front discs with 6 pot calipers and much more. Yes, it's an Impreza WRX estate, so not the most popular on here. But remember, I'm keeping my Ink Black Coupé. How did Mrs Pigman take to the new car? Me:- "I've bought a sensible estate with a very rare and lovely light grey Medici Italian leather interior." Mrs Pigman:- "It's not very good looking." Mrs Pigman after riding in it:- "It's very comfortable and much easier to get in and out of." Mrs Pigman looking out of the window:- "It's a nice looking car." I'm thinking she must be referring to something that went by. So, result. Mrs Pigman is happy (Most important) and I have a car that doesn't feel slow after nearly five years of driving 20VT Coupés.
